How Air to Air Heat Pumps Work


Before diving into the benefits, it helps to know how these systems operate. Air to air heat pumps transfer heat between the outside air and the indoor air. During cold months, they extract heat from the outside air and bring it inside to warm your space. In warm months, they reverse the process, removing heat from indoors and releasing it outside, effectively cooling your home.


This dual function means one system can provide both heating and cooling, making it a versatile solution for year-round comfort.


1. Energy Efficiency Saves Money


One of the biggest advantages of air to air heat pumps is their energy efficiency. Unlike traditional heating systems that generate heat by burning fuel or using electric resistance, heat pumps move heat from one place to another. This process uses significantly less electricity.


For example, a typical air to air heat pump can deliver three to four units of heat for every unit of electricity consumed. This efficiency translates into lower energy bills, especially in moderate climates where extreme temperatures are rare.


2. Environmentally Friendly Heating and Cooling


Air to air heat pumps reduce carbon emissions compared to fossil fuel-based heating systems. Since they rely mainly on electricity and transfer heat rather than generate it, they produce fewer greenhouse gases.


Using a heat pump powered by renewable energy sources like solar or wind further lowers your carbon footprint. This makes air to air heat pumps a smart choice for those who want to reduce their environmental impact.


3. Provides Both Heating and Cooling


Instead of installing separate systems for heating and cooling, an air to air heat pump handles both functions. This saves space and installation costs.


In winter, the system extracts heat from outside air—even when it’s cold—and warms your home. In summer, it works like an air conditioner, removing heat from inside and releasing it outdoors. This flexibility makes it ideal for regions with varying seasonal temperatures.


4. Improved Indoor Air Quality


Many air to air heat pumps include built-in air filters that help remove dust, pollen, and other airborne particles. This can improve indoor air quality and reduce allergy symptoms.


Additionally, because heat pumps circulate air continuously, they help maintain consistent humidity levels. This reduces the risk of mold growth and creates a healthier living environment.


5. Quiet Operation


Compared to traditional heating systems like furnaces or boilers, air to air heat pumps operate quietly. The outdoor unit produces some noise, but modern designs have significantly reduced sound levels.


Indoor units are typically very quiet, allowing you to enjoy comfortable temperatures without disruptive noise. This is especially beneficial in bedrooms, offices, or other quiet spaces.


6. Easy Installation and Low Maintenance


Air to air heat pumps are relatively easy to install, especially in homes without existing ductwork. Many models use ductless mini-split systems, which require only a small hole for refrigerant lines and electrical wiring.


Maintenance is straightforward and usually involves cleaning or replacing filters and checking the outdoor unit for debris. Regular servicing ensures the system runs efficiently and lasts for many years.


7. Long-Term Cost Savings and Durability


While the initial cost of an air to air heat pump can be higher than some traditional systems, the long-term savings on energy bills often offset this investment. Heat pumps typically have a lifespan of 15 to 20 years with proper care.


In addition, many regions offer rebates or incentives for installing energy-efficient heat pumps, reducing upfront costs. Over time, the combination of lower utility bills and potential incentives makes air to air heat pumps a cost-effective choice.
